mgarblik 07-08-2021 04:41 PM

Those look like nice heads. Thought I should mention though that the heads pictured have the original "bathtub" combustion chamber with the spark plug located near the intake valve. The newer "heart" chamber has the spark plug located near the exhaust valve and has a significantly different look. FWIW, I feel there is little performance difference in a race engine. We ran in the 7's with that design E head. Good luck with the sale.

65madgoat 07-21-2021 06:42 PM

That is odd... just emailed with Dave the other day and said he could open it up. Now going to heart shape was assumed since that is what the website says, but not clear in his email.

From July 12th:


"Yes I can open up the chambers to 87 or bigger cc’s. It does require having to cut the valve seats as part of the program is I trim the top of the seats about .050” to make the chamber larger so the installed height grows by about that much as well. To machine the chambers and cut the valve seats you’d be looking at $375.00"

78w72 07-21-2021 07:38 PM

sounds like going to the 87cc is required to do that. i asked about doing the heart shape chambers with a 315cfm porting to my new 72cc heads & he said he doesnt do the heart shape anymore on the 72cc heads, no mention of opening to 87cc to do it but maybe that was overlooked or probably my misunderstanding. heres a copy of his reply to me asking if he does that service still.

from feb/2021: "I no longer offer the heart shaped chamber option for the cast 72cc heads. Not enough demand and too time consuming to deal with and 95% of my customers are looking for larger chambers also Edelbrock has their own 72cc heart shaped chamber head now."

65madgoat 07-23-2021 10:35 PM

Edelbrock still casts and sells this original combustion chamber style head. So they are current in that regard as they still are made and sold.

They also make and sell a newer heart shaped fast burn combustion chamber CNC head with a different spark plug location which is more efficient and works with less total timing.

As noted with this original style combustion chamber, which these are, they are better for larger porting efforts.
